AXALTA COMPLETES U-POL ACQUISITION

U.S-based Axalta has completed it’s acquisition of aftermarket paint, body filler and accessories supplier U-Pol. The deal has been valued at around $590m by the ICIS business news service.

“The acquisition of U-POL is another step in Axalta’s growth strategy and strengthens our global leadership position in the refinish coatings segment,” said Robert Bryant, Axalta’s Chief Executive Officer.

U-Pol has a UK development facility and a manufacturing plant in Wellingborough, Northamptonshire.

Axalta is on a worldwide expansion drive. Just hours after confirming that the U-Pol transaction was complete, it announced that it had broken ground on a new coatings facility in Jilin, Northern China.
